WebMar 28, 2024 · The JavaScript exception "can't access lexical declaration ` variable ' before initialization" occurs when a lexical variable was accessed before it was initialized. This happens within any block statement, when let or const variables are accessed before the line in which they are declared is executed. Message WebFeb 18, 2024 · 0.
